Xenobots are a novel class of entity that straddle the boundaries between living organisms and artificial robots. They are pretty neat.

Xenobot Research Milestones


1. Computer-designed organisms.

By combining AI design methods with a cell-based construction toolkit, a scalable pipeline for designing and creating novel organisms is introduced.

2. Living robot swarms

New motors, sensors, and faster manufacture enable living robot swarms. By training xenobots to self-organize into multi-agent swarms, they can accomplish tasks no single bot could alone.

3. Kinematically Replicating Organisms

A previously unknown form of self-replication in organisms, discovered and controlled by artificial intelligence and evolutionary optimization.

4. Xenomics: a toolkit to study xenobots.

Combining methodologies from computational neuroscience, developmental biology, and information theory, xenomics is a new toolkit for scientists interested in understanding the internal structure of xenobots.

5. Emergent information complexity in xenobots.

The tools of xenomics reveal that xenobots are complex systems in their own right: cells are organized into sophisticated functional connectivity networks, and the bots integrate information over time.
